Enterprise Software
Development Company.
Modern enterprises require powerful software platforms that can manage complex operations, integrate multiple systems, and support long-term business growth. Odan Infotech provides enterprise software development services designed to help organizations build secure, scalable, and high-performance digital systems tailored to their operational needs.
Clients We Work For.





















Enterprise Software
Built for Growth.
Modern organizations manage complex operations involving multiple departments, systems, and large volumes of data. Enterprise software helps unify these processes by integrating business functions such as finance, operations, customer management, and analytics into a single digital platform.
As businesses expand, scalable architecture becomes essential to support increasing users, data, and operational demands. Enterprise applications provide automation, improved collaboration, and real-time insights that help organizations operate more efficiently.
Odan Infotech develops enterprise-grade software solutions designed to streamline business processes, enhance productivity, and support digital transformation. Our solutions enable organizations to build scalable systems that improve efficiency, automate workflows, and enable data-driven decision-making across the enterprise.
Enterprise Software
Solutions.
Business Platforms
Odan Infotech develops a variety of enterprise software solutions that help organizations manage operations efficiently through integrated digital systems.
ERP Systems
ERP systems integrate core business processes such as finance, inventory, procurement, and operations into a single platform, allowing organizations to manage resources and workflows more efficiently.
CRM Platforms
CRM solutions help businesses manage customer interactions, sales pipelines, and support activities while improving customer engagement and relationship management.
Supply Chain Management Software
Supply chain systems enable organizations to track inventory, manage logistics, and optimize procurement processes to ensure smooth and efficient product delivery.
Enterprise Data Management Systems
These systems organize and manage large volumes of business data, ensuring data accuracy, security, and accessibility across departments.
Workflow Automation Platforms
Workflow automation solutions reduce manual tasks by automating routine processes, improving productivity and operational efficiency.
Business Intelligence Dashboards
Business intelligence platforms transform raw data into visual reports and analytics that support informed decision-making.
Internal Enterprise Portals
Enterprise portals provide employees with centralized access to tools, information, and internal systems, improving collaboration and communication across the organization.
Enterprise Software
Capabilities.
Scalable System Architecture
Enterprise systems are built with scalable architecture that supports increasing users, data volumes, and business operations without performance issues.
High-Performance Infrastructure
Optimized infrastructure ensures fast processing, reliable system performance, and the ability to handle large workloads across enterprise environments.
Enterprise-Grade Security
Advanced security features such as encryption, authentication, and access controls protect sensitive business data and ensure compliance with security standards.
Advanced Analytics and Reporting
Built-in analytics tools transform business data into meaningful insights through real-time reports and dashboards.
API-Based Integrations
APIs allow enterprise systems to connect with other applications, enabling smooth data exchange and system interoperability.
Automation and Workflow Management
Automated workflows reduce manual tasks, streamline operations, and improve productivity across departments.
Role-Based Access Control
Access permissions ensure that employees can only view or manage the information relevant to their roles, improving both security and operational control.
Enterprise Development
Services.
Custom Enterprise Software
We design and develop tailored enterprise applications that address unique business requirements, streamline operations, and support long-term scalability.
Enterprise Application Integration
Our team integrates enterprise software with existing systems, databases, and third-party platforms to ensure seamless data flow and unified business processes.
Legacy System Modernization
We upgrade outdated systems by migrating them to modern technology stacks, improving performance, security, and maintainability.
Enterprise SaaS Platforms
We build scalable cloud-based enterprise applications that allow organizations to deliver software solutions through flexible subscription models.
Enterprise API Development
Our secure API solutions enable smooth communication between enterprise systems, applications, and digital services.
Enterprise Mobility Solutions
We develop mobile applications that support enterprise workflows, enabling employees to access systems and data anytime, anywhere.
Technology Solutions Built for Industry-Specific Challenges
Logistics
Construction
Fintech
Healthcare
Diamond
Manufacturing
Driving Digital Transformation With Enterprise Software.
Improved Operational Efficiency
Automated workflows and optimized processes reduce manual tasks and increase overall productivity across the organization.
Centralized Data Management
Enterprise platforms store business data in a single system, ensuring better accessibility, accuracy, and consistency across departments.
Enhanced Collaboration With Teams
Integrated systems allow teams to share information and work together more efficiently, improving communication and coordination.
Faster Decision Making
Real-time reports and analytics provide valuable insights that help leadership make informed business decisions quickly.
Our Development
Process.
Industry Clients
Served
Projects Delivered
Why Choose Odan Infotech.
Selecting the right development partner directly impacts the performance, scalability, and reliability of your web application. Our approach combines technical expertise, disciplined execution, and long-term support to ensure your platform evolves with your business.
Experienced Full-Stack Developers
Our team consists of skilled full-stack developers with expertise across modern frontend and backend technologies. From building responsive user interfaces to designing scalable server-side architectures, we ensure every component of your web application works together efficiently.
Agile Development Methodology
We follow agile development practices that emphasize iterative progress, transparency, and flexibility. Through structured sprints, regular reviews, and continuous feedback, we ensure your project evolves efficiently while adapting to changing requirements.
Long-Term Technical Support
Our partnership continues beyond deployment. We provide ongoing support, performance monitoring, and system enhancements to ensure your web application remains stable, secure, and optimized as your business grows.
Transparent Communication
We maintain clear timelines, structured updates, and open collaboration throughout the development lifecycle.
Dedicated Project Management
Every project is guided by a dedicated project manager who coordinates development activities, timelines, and communication. This structured oversight ensures efficient execution, faster issue resolution, and consistent delivery quality.
Proven Client Success
Deaf Active – Empowering Inclusive Communities Through Digital Innovation
Adori – Smart Cake Customization & Ordering App
WonderWand – AI-Powered Bedtime Stories App for Kids
Join App – Social Media Calendar
What Our Clients Say.
We build long-term partnerships by delivering reliable, scalable, and performance-driven solutions.
Frequently Asked Questions.
What is enterprise software development?
Enterprise software development involves designing and building large-scale applications used by organizations to manage core business processes. These systems help companies integrate operations such as finance, supply chain, customer management, and internal workflows into a unified digital platform.
How long does enterprise software development take?
The timeline depends on the complexity, features, and integrations required. Simple enterprise applications may take a few months, while large enterprise systems with multiple modules and integrations can take six months or more to design, develop, and deploy.
What technologies are used in enterprise applications?
Both frameworks enable efficient cross-platform development. Flutter offers strong UI consistency and performance, while React Native provides flexibility and faster iteration in certain use cases. The right choice depends on project requirements, scalability needs, and long-term goals.
Can enterprise software integrate with existing systems?
Yes. Enterprise software is designed to integrate with existing tools such as CRM, ERP, accounting systems, and third-party platforms using APIs and secure data connections.
How secure are enterprise applications?
Enterprise applications are built with advanced security features, including encryption, authentication protocols, role-based access controls, and compliance standards to protect sensitive business data.